I use my oyster card in trains since I have a 16-25 railcard that gives me a third off rail travel prices, and this can't be used on contactless. A reason for tourists to avoid contactless is that some overseas banks can charge for foreign currency transactions. Also, I'm clumsy and I'd rather lose my oyster card than my phone.
